Strike the right chord with these stunning violin cufflinks! Perfect for the beginner violinist or the virtuoso, these delightful solid sterling silver violin cuff links measure 1 1/4 inch long by 1/2 inch wide and are the perfect way to add a whimsical and musical touch to your look. These beautiful cufflinks feature an anti-tarnish rhodium finish and strong torpedo double swivel backs for ease of use and a lifetime of wear.

Product Information
Cufflink
Metal: Solid Sterling Silver
Finish: High polish rhodium
Length: 1 1/4 inch
Width: 1/2 inch
Weight for Pair: 11.8 grams
Backing: Torpedo swivel
Heritage: Modern
